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
83 (1)-2014-07-10-10-07-18.doc
Скачиваний:
9
Добавлен:
01.07.2025
Размер:
9.51 Mб
Скачать

7.2.2. Проблема 2: распространение широковещательных сообщений

К сожалению, многие (если не все) протоколы создают трафик широковещательных сообщений. Одни протоколы создают больше широковещательного трафика, другие — меньше. Многим правятся персональные компьютеры Macintosh. Однако сетевые администраторы ненавидят их в связи с тем, что они генерируют большой объем трафика широковещательных сообщений. Каждые 10 с маршрутизаторы, работающие по протоколу AppleTalk, отправляют широковещательные сообщения с обновлениями таблиц маршрутизации. Широковещательные сообщения доставляются всем устройствам сети и должны обрабатываться всеми принимающими устройствами. Другие протоколы также вносят свою долю в служебные потоки данных. Например, протокол NetBEUI создает много широковещательных фреймов даже в случае малой активности рабочих станций. Станции, работающие по протоколу TCP/IP, используют широковещательные сообщения для обновлений таблиц маршрутизации, сообщений протокола ARP и других целей. Протокол IPX генерирует широковещательные фреймы для передачи фреймов протоколов SAP и GNS.

В дополнение к сказанному многие мультимедийные приложения также создают широковещательные и многоадресатные фреймы, которые распространяются в пределах широковещательного домена.

Чем же плохи широковещательные сообщения? Они служат для выполнения основных функций различных протоколов и поэтому их необходимо отнести к накладным расходам. Широковещательные сообщения редко используются для передачи данных пользователей (исключением являются мультимедийные приложения). Они не переносят данные пользователей, однако занимают пропускную способность сети, что, соответственно, сокращает доступную пропускную способность для передачи полезных данных.

Широковещательные сообщения влияют на производительность рабочих станций. Любые широковещательные сообщения принимаются рабочими станциями, при этом

68

происходит прерывание работы процессоров, в результате чего выполнение пользовательских приложений приостанавливается. При увеличении числа широковещательных фреймов, проходящих через интерфейс в течение одной секунды, эффективность использования процессора (CPU) уменьшается. Практически уровень потери эффективности зависит от приложений, выполняющихся на рабочих станциях, от типа сетевой платы и версий драйверов, от типа операционной системы и аппаратной платформы рабочих станций.

Если проблемой сети является большое количество широковещательных сообщений, то ее можно ослабить путем создания более мелких широковещательных доменов. При использовании сетей VLAN необходимо создание большего количества сетей VLAN и уменьшение количества устройств, подключенных к каждой виртуальной локальной сети. Эффективность такой процедуры зависит от природы широковещательных сообщений. Если широковещательные запросы приходят только от одного сервера, то, возможно, достаточно просто изолировать сервер в другом широковещательном домене. Если широковещательные запросы приходят от различных станций, то создание нескольких доменов может привести к сокращению числа широковещательных фреймов в каждом из них.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]